Salma Hayek: Good Genes or Good Docs?
Salma Hayek Good Genes or Good Docs?
Salma Hayek's gorgeousness needs no translation.
Here's the 28-year-old Oscar nominated actress back in 1995 (left) -- and 17 years later, the 45-year-old goddess at an event in Cannes this week (right).
She's such an amazingly well-rounded woman.
More Good Genes or Good Docs